webpack: import + Modul.die Exporte im selben Modul verursacht Fehler
Ich entwickle eine website mit webpack. Wenn ich einen code wie diesen:
import $ from 'jquery';
function foo() {};
module.exports = foo;
Ich habe den Fehler Uncaught TypeError: Cannot assign to read only property 'exports' of object '#<Object>'
.
Stellt sich heraus, dass eine änderung import $ from 'jquery'
zu var $ = require('jquery')
verursachen keine Fehler.
Warum importieren mit dem Modul.die Exporte der diesen Fehler verursacht? Ist irgendetwas falsch bei der Verwendung erfordern statt?
Mögliche Duplikate von Mit Node.js erfordern vs. ES6-import/ - export
geändert die wichtigste Frage.
geändert die wichtigste Frage.
InformationsquelleAutor juniorgarcia | 2017-02-24
Du musst angemeldet sein, um einen Kommentar abzugeben.
Können Sie nicht mischen
import
undmodule.exports
. In derimport
Welt, die Sie exportieren müssen Dinge.InformationsquelleAutor Matthew Herbst